Carboxyl (COOH) pārliecība 1,0
“The two intense bands at 1580 and 1392 cm-1 are attributed to asymmetric and symmetric stretching vibrations of terephthalate linker carboxylate groups, respectively”
Butova 等 - 2023 - In Situ FTIR Spectroscopy for Scanning Accessible DOI: 10.3390/nano13101675 -
